Family’s Luggage Stolen at London Gatwick Airport – Police Release CCTV Image of Suspect

A family’s baggage was stolen at London Gatwick Airport while they were “distracted,” police have said. Authorities are now appealing for information and have released CCTV images of a man they would like to speak to in connection with the theft.

Incident Details

  • The theft occurred between 11:35 AM and 11:50 AM on 12 December 2024 at the South Terminal check-in area.
  • The victims, a family preparing to board a long-haul flight, were targeted while checking in for their trip.
  • The stolen baggage contained high-value electronic devices, including Apple gadgets, laptops, Sony headphones, house keys, a wallet with bank cards, and scuba diving equipment, such as snorkels and a wetsuit.
  • The suspect allegedly boarded a bus to Crawley after the theft and later attempted to use the stolen bank cards in Langley Green.

Description of Suspect

Police have released the following description of the suspect:

  • Aged in his 30s
  • Beard
  • Wearing a dark blue jacket, blue jeans, black trainers
  • Dark or brown-coloured baseball cap

Police Appeal and Statement

Inspector Mark Robinson of Sussex Police said:

“We are investigating a report of theft of luggage from the terminal area at London Gatwick while the victim was distracted.

This was distressing for the victim, who was with his young family at the time and seeking to embark on a holiday ahead of a busy festive period.

We are issuing CCTV images of a man we wish to speak with in connection with our enquiries. Anyone who can identify him is asked to come forward.”
